摘要:

Applying the rough set theory make the controlling quantity roughened, and realizes a variable precision control. The result of study reveal that the information of control system can be conserved by roughen the controlling quantity, the conversion from precision quantity set to smaller amount control rules can be achieved, the variable precision control can be realized by the means of equal relative error. From the simulation result check, it can be achieved that make the system moving more quickly than before by using the exponential rough set controller and the system performance can be satisfied at the same time. So that it is an effective method for nonlinear controller design.
